在当今这个数字化时代,网络安全已经成为每个人、每个组织都必须关注的重要议题。随着互联网的普及和技术的不断发展,网络安全威胁也日益复杂和多样化。本文将深入探讨网络安全的技术原理、实践挑战以及如何守护我们的数字世界。

网络安全的技术解密

1. 加密技术

加密技术是网络安全的核心,它通过将信息转换成只有授权用户才能解读的形式来保护数据。以下是几种常见的加密技术:

  • 对称加密:使用相同的密钥进行加密和解密,如AES(高级加密标准)。
  • 非对称加密:使用一对密钥(公钥和私钥),公钥用于加密,私钥用于解密,如RSA。
  • 哈希函数:将任意长度的数据映射成固定长度的数据串,如SHA-256。

2. 防火墙与入侵检测系统

防火墙是网络安全的第一道防线,它监控和控制进出网络的流量。入侵检测系统(IDS)则用于检测和响应网络攻击。

3. 安全协议

安全协议确保数据在传输过程中的安全,例如:

  • SSL/TLS:用于保护网站与用户之间的通信。
  • IPsec:用于保护IP数据包在传输过程中的安全。

4. 虚拟私人网络(VPN)

VPN通过加密通道在公共网络上建立安全的连接,使得远程用户可以安全地访问企业网络。

网络安全的实践挑战

1. 恶意软件攻击

恶意软件如病毒、木马、蠕虫等对网络安全构成严重威胁。它们可以窃取信息、破坏系统或控制设备。

2. 网络钓鱼攻击

网络钓鱼攻击通过伪装成合法的通信诱使用户泄露敏感信息,如密码、信用卡号等。

3. 供应链攻击

供应链攻击通过入侵软件或硬件供应链来植入恶意软件,从而攻击最终用户。

4. 云安全挑战

随着云计算的普及,云安全成为新的挑战。如何确保云环境中的数据安全和合规性是一个复杂的问题。

守护数字世界的策略

1. 提高安全意识

教育和培训员工、用户了解网络安全知识,提高他们的安全意识是预防网络攻击的关键。

2. 定期更新和补丁管理

及时更新操作系统、软件和应用程序,应用安全补丁,以修复已知的安全漏洞。

3. 数据加密

对敏感数据进行加密,确保即使在数据泄露的情况下,数据也无法被未授权访问。

4. 多因素认证

实施多因素认证,增加账户的安全性。

5. 安全审计和监控

定期进行安全审计,监控网络流量,及时发现并响应安全事件。

网络安全是一个不断发展的领域,面对日益复杂的威胁,我们需要不断创新和改进技术,加强实践,共同守护我们的数字世界。